Escape
From The Series: Escapades of Rare Light
Argon / Poly Clay / Wood

    This series is intended to show the capricious and whimsical nature of light produced by the noble gasses: argon and neon. I refer to this as "rare light." In this piece, Escape, the light which was trapped in the box is disintegrating the box which is unable to contain it. At one level, the relationship between light and any object is seen in this piece. On a subtler level, the light is seen as having an effect on the box which at once destructive and transformative. The box, having "trapped" the light, is disintegrating and is deconstructing itself as it melts away. At the same time, as the light escapes, the material of the box is being drawn towards it and following behind it (like a plant growing in the direction of light).
